Last Frost Date

In Nyack the average date of last frost happens on April 15. You can expect an average low temperature of 0°F in the coldest months of winter.

Since the USDA zone info for Nyack may not be accurate from year to year the actual date of last frost changes from year to year. Since half of the time in Nyack it frosts late in the year after April 15 be ready to protect your myosotis in the event of one of those late frosts.

USDA Zone Info for Nyack

Here is the info for USDA Zone 7a.

Average Date of Last Frost (spring)April 15
Average Date of First Frost (fall)October 15
Lowest Expected Low0°F
Highest Expected Low5°F

This means that on a really cold year, the coldest it will get is 0°F. On most years you should be prepared to experience lows near 5°F.
